
E&O coverages, also known as Errors and Omissions coverages or Professional Liability Insurance, are insurance policies designed to protect professionals and businesses from liability arising from errors, mistakes, or negligence in the services they provide.
E&O coverage is typically applicable to professionals in various industries, such as doctors, lawyers, architects, engineers, consultants, insurance agents, and technology companies. The policy covers legal costs, settlements, and judgments associated with claims made by clients or third parties who allege financial loss or harm due to professional errors, omissions, or negligence.
The specific coverage and terms of an E&O policy can vary depending on the insurer and the industry. However, some common areas covered by E&O policies include:
Professional errors or mistakes: This covers claims arising from errors, mistakes, or oversights made by professionals in their work. For example, a financial advisor giving incorrect investment advice that results in financial loss for a client.
Negligence or breach of duty: This covers claims resulting from the failure to exercise reasonable care, skill, or diligence expected of a professional. For instance, a contractor failing to meet construction standards or building codes.
Failure to deliver promised services: This covers claims when a professional fails to deliver services as promised in a contract or agreement. For example, a software developer not delivering a software product on time or as specified.
Legal defense costs: E&O policies typically cover the costs of legal defense, including attorney fees, court costs, and settlements or judgments, up to the policy limits.
It's important to note that E&O coverage usually has limits and exclusions, so it's essential to review the policy details carefully to understand the specific coverage provided and any limitations or exclusions that may apply.
